2. Why These Games Dominate the Floor

2.1 Table Games-- Skill Meets Excitement

Table games are the cornerstone of any casino. They usually require a mix of method and luck, and they often include the most affordable house edges.

  • Blackjack-- The classic 21‑game deals one of the lowest house edges when had fun with ideal basic strategy. Gamers who master card counting can even move the chances in their favor.
  • Roulette-- The European variation, with a single absolutely no, offers a relatively beneficial RTP compared to its American equivalent. Betting options range from basic red/black wagers to complicated call bets.
  • Baccarat-- Favored by high rollers, the "Banker" bet brings a modest 1.06% house edge, making it a constant favorite.
  • Craps-- The dice video game uses a variety of bets; the "Pass Line" bet provides a house edge of roughly 1.4%, while more unique wagers can increase your house benefit substantially.

2.2 Slot Machines-- Luck‑Driven Entertainment

Slots control casino floorings in regards to large volume. Modern video slots include immersive styles, perk rounds, and progressive jackpots. While the RTP normally sits in between 90% and 98%, the house edge can be greater than in table games, making luck the main factor.

  • Timeless Three‑Reel Slots-- Simple gameplay with less paylines, often delivering greater winning frequencies.
  • Video & & Progressive Slots-- Offer larger jackpots and intricate bonus functions, however the variance can be substantial.

2.3 Video Poker-- A Hybrid Option

Video poker integrates the visual excitement of slots with the decision‑making of poker. Titles such as Jacks or Better and Deuces Wild supply RTP values that can exceed 99% when played with perfect technique.

2.4 Specialty Games-- Casual Fun

Games like Keno and Bingo are easy, lottery‑style offerings. They typically include bigger home edges but need no special abilities, making them appealing for casual play or social settings.

4. How to Choose the Right Game

When selecting a casino game, gamers must consider the following factors:

  • House Edge vs. RTP-- Lower home edge or greater RTP typically translates to much better long‑term worth.
  • Skill Level-- Games that reward strategy (e.g., Blackjack, Video Poker) can be mastered with time, while luck‑based games (e.g., Slots) rely more on possibility.
  • Bankroll Management-- High‑variance games may need a bigger bankroll to weather losing streaks, whereas low‑variance games permit longer play on smaller bets.
  • Home entertainment Value-- Some gamers prioritize immersive styles and benefit features over mathematical efficiency.
  • Schedule-- Online platforms frequently feature more variants than brick‑and‑mortar gambling establishments, giving players access to niche games with beneficial rules.
